1. The Structural Advantages of Chinese Steel Basin Manufacturing
China's dominance in the sanitary hardware supply chain is driven by integrated clusters and advanced infrastructure. Regions like Henan and Guangdong feature specialized industrial ecosystems where raw material processing, precision stamping, surface treatment, and packaging operate in close proximity. This geographic density reduces transport overhead, stabilizes supply lead times, and allows manufacturers like Henan Yigen Kitchen & Bathroom Co., Ltd. to remain competitive without sacrificing product durability.
Furthermore, the integration of automation has changed the factory floor. Robotic welding arms ensure consistent seams on zero-radius handmade sinks, while multi-axis laser cutters minimize raw material waste. By optimizing sheet-metal utilization and using computer-numeric-control (CNC) bending machines, Chinese factories maintain high throughput with minimal structural defects. This level of scaling ensures that bulk buyers benefit from low unit costs while meeting international standards.

2. Evolving Trends: PVD Color Customization and Workstation Sinks
The global sanitary industry is moving away from traditional satin finishes toward custom coatings and multi-functional workstation layouts. User intent data shows a significant increase in searches for colored stainless steel sinks, including unique finishes like Forest Green, Death Barbie Pink, Cream White, and Chinese Red. Physical Vapor Deposition (PVD) technology enables factories to deposit thin, resilient metallic films on steel surfaces, improving scratch resistance and providing diverse color options for custom designs.
Simultaneously, the demand for "workstation sinks" has turned the basin into an integrated food preparation hub. Sinks are designed with built-in ledges to support sliding cutting boards, colanders, and pull-out baskets. These space-saving additions are popular in modern micro-apartments and metropolitan developments, allowing users to prep, wash, and dry within a single zone.
3. Localized Applications & Commercial Scenarios
Stainless steel basins serve a variety of commercial and institutional settings, each with its own functional requirements:
- Educational and Early Childhood Facilities: Safety is the primary concern for children's restrooms and kindergarten kitchens. Products like the Cream White Children's Sink or the Bee Yellow Kindergarten Sink feature rounded corners, lead-free brass components, and antibacterial coatings to ensure child safety.
- Hospitality and High-Traffic Catering: Commercial kitchens require heavy-gauge (typically 16-gauge or thicker) steel basins that can withstand thermal shock and continuous chemical sanitization. Under-mount configurations with integrated sound-dampening pads help reduce acoustic resonance in high-pressure commercial environments.
- Residential Multi-Family Complexes: Developers seeking to maximize ROI use durable top-mount or flush-mount single-bowl sinks that offer the premium look of handmade products at a reasonable cost.
